About This 2008 Edition
Modern Epidemiology, Third Edition, authored by Kenneth J. Rothman, Sander Greenland, and Timothy L. Lash, is a comprehensive resource published by Lippincott Williams & Wilkins in 2008. This hardcover edition is a cornerstone text in the field of epidemiology, offering in-depth insights into statistical methods and research methodologies. Rothman and his co-authors, all esteemed academics in the field, provide a detailed exploration of epidemiological concepts, making this edition an essential reference for both students and professionals. The book is recognized for its authoritative content and is widely used in academic settings. This third edition is not the first printing, as indicated by the copyright page.
